Set in the African savannah, the film follows Kion as he assembles the members of the 'Lion Guard'. Throughout the film, the diverse team of young animals will learn how to utilize each of their unique abilities to solve problems and accomplish tasks to maintain balance within the Circle of Life, while also introducing viewers to the vast array of animals that populate the prodigious African landscape.

What people think about The Lion Guard: Return of the Roar

The Lion Guard: Return of the Roar feels special because it doesn’t just revisit the Pride Lands—it opens them up, expanding The Lion King’s mythology in a way that’s inviting for kids while still resonant for anyone who grew up with Simba’s world. It has the bright, storybook energy of a confident TV movie, buoyed by lively songs, crisp animation, and voice work that lands with real warmth (including the unmistakable gravitas of Mufasa). What really sells it is the team dynamic: a playful, diverse crew learning to rely on each other’s strengths, giving the adventure a steady pulse of humor and heart without getting heavy. It’s not aimed at viewers looking for the emotional heft of the original film, but if you want a spirited, family-friendly return with just enough lore to feel meaningful, it’s an easy yes.
